neffy®, adrenaline nasal spray, now approved to treat anaphylaxis in Australia
Melbourne, 16 February 2026 CSL Seqirus, part of leading Australian biotechnology company CSL, has today announced that neffy® adrenaline (epinephrine) nasal spray is now available and has been approved for use in Australia for the emergency treatment of anaphylaxis in adults and children 15kg+ and aged four years and over.1 Anaphylaxis occurs after exposure to an allergen, such as food, medications and insect bites and stings, and can be life threatening if not immediately treated with adrenaline.3 Adrenaline rapidly reverses the effects of the condition by reducing throat swelling, opening the airways, and maintaining heart function and blood pressure.3 Anaphylaxis…

Media Release – Minister Keogh – Honouring our Nashos 75 years on
OFFICIAL THE HON MATT KEOGH MP Minister for VETERANS’ AFFAIRS MINISTER FOR DEFENCE PERSONNEL MEDIA RELEASE 14 February 2026 HONOURING OUR NASHOs 75 years on Today, on National Serviceman’s Day, we mark 75 years since the inception of the first National Service Scheme. We honour more than 280,000 men who were conscripted into national service during the National Service Training Scheme (1951-1959) and the National Service Scheme (1965-1972). National Service was an integral part of Australia’s defence strategy during the Cold War period to increase defence manpower.
